August 18, 2008Homestead Laundry Tip
I love to hang our clothes outside, but I don’t like getting those ‘crunchy’, stiff bath towels! So, I add a 1/2 to full cup of white vinegar or apple cider vinegar to the rinse–it works as a GREAT fabric softner!
